Denmark Visa RequirementsFor New Caledonia passport holders
Denmark is a Scandinavian Schengen member. French passport-holding New Caledonians enter visa-free. Non-French document holders apply for a Schengen visa at the Danish embassy or a partner embassy.
New Caledonia passport holders require a visa to enter Denmark.
French passport holders: No visa required. Non-French document holders: Apply at the Danish embassy or Schengen partner in Australia.
Denmark is part of the Schengen Area. Your stay counts toward the 90-day limit within any 180-day period for the entire Schengen zone. Learn more about Schengen rules →

New Caledonia to Denmark: What You Need to Know
Denmark is known for its design culture, Viking heritage, and New Nordic cuisine. French passport-holding New Caledonians have unrestricted Schengen access. Non-French residents apply through Schengen channels.
How to Get There
Route from Noumea to Copenhagen via Paris or other European connections.
Money & Banking
Denmark uses DKK. Cards accepted almost universally.
Practical Tips
Copenhagen is world-class for design, food (Noma), and architecture. Denmark is expensive; budget accordingly. Easy connections to Norway, Sweden, and Germany.
